  • Patent number: 11851105
    Abstract: The present application relates to a reinforcement element (30) arranged to be attached to a profile (10) for forming a B-pillar for a vehicle, which profile (10) is arranged with attachment areas (22, 24) for door hinges, characterised in that the reinforcement element (30) is designed with two elongated strips (32, 34) of material, wherein the strips (32, 34) are inter-connected at least at one attachment area (22) for door hinges when the reinforcement element (30) is attached to profile (10), wherein the profile (10) is hat-shaped with a central flange (12) and two sides (14, 6), and wherein each strip (32, 34) is attached to the transition area (36, 38) between the central flange (12) and a side (14, 16). The present application also 10 relates to a B-pillar provided with the reinforcement element as well as a method of manufacturing a B-pillar with the reinforcement element.

  • Patent number: 10951812
    Abstract: The invention relates to an underwater digital video camera having an auto record system for automatically starting and stopping video recording at predetermined depths. The camera receives a current depth from a depth gauge and holds a sequence of recent currents depths and auto record settings such as a start trigger depth and a stop trigger depth, wherein the auto record system is adapted to, after the start/stop trigger depth is arrived at or passed for increasing/decreasing depths, start/stop video recording.

  • Publication number: 20170292169
    Abstract: A metal piece for a motor vehicle has a generally elongated shape according to a longitudinal direction. The piece includes at least one edge extending according to the longitudinal direction, at the intersection of two walls of the piece, and at least one area having a mechanical strength lower than the rest of the body of the piece, wherein the at least one area is formed through local thermal control of the piece. The lower mechanical strength area of the piece undulates along the edge, extending alternatingly along each of the walls forming the edge. A method for making the metal piece is also disclosed.

  • Publication number: 20170050272
    Abstract: A hat profile (11) has a tensile strength exceeding 1400 MPa and it has soft bands (20) with a tensile strength below 1100 MPa on its side flanges (15,16). The profile is welded to a cover (17) by single rows of weld dots (18). The side flanges have high strength zones (21,22) on both sides of the soft bands (20).

  • Patent number: 8684449
    Abstract: The invention relates to a B-pillar for a vehicle including a main section (20) with a hat-shaped section (21) comprising a central flange (22), two web portions (23, 24) and two side flanges (25, 26). At least the hat-shaped section (21) is press-hardened and has a breaking strength in excess of 1400 MPa and the side flanges (25, 26) of the hat-shaped section (21) have a breaking strength below 1100 MPa along at least part of the length of the side flanges (25, 26). The B-pillar (13) includes a cover plate (40) welded to the side flanges (25, 26) of the hat-shaped section (21) so as to form a closed profile, the cover plate (40) having a breaking strength below 1100 MPa at least in the region in which it bears against the side flanges (25, 26). The side flanges (25, 26) of the hat-shaped section have a breaking strength below 1100 MPa in the region in which the side flanges bear against the cover plate (40).

  • Patent number: 8465088
    Abstract: An A-pillar for a vehicle includes a first part (15) extending as far as the windscreen and supporting the door hinges and a second arcuate part (16) extending up along the windscreen and continuing towards the back in order to serve as a roof beam (19) above the door. This second part consists of two open sections (23, 24) with flanges (25, 26; 27, 28) welded together so as to give the pillar a closed profile. At least one of the sections (23) is press-hardened and has a breaking strength in excess of 1400 MPa and the flanges (25, 26; 27, 28) of the sections have a breaking strength below 1100 MPa in a portion (35) situated above the door.

  • Publication number: 20090303730
    Abstract: An undercabinet light fixture, comprising a housing for supporting a light source. A glare-eliminating optical system is mounted on the housing and through which light illuminated by the light source passes. The glare-eliminating optical system includes a textured surface and a non-textured surface. The textured surface includes an array of longitudinally extending prismatic elements for redirecting light illuminated from the light source. The non-textured surface is located below the light source and permits light illuminated from the light source to pass therethrough without being substantially redirected.
